Abstract
In this paper, the end-to-end performance of decode and forward relaying over an independent, asymmetrical and generalized fading channels are analyzed. We consider a dual hop mixed fading channel, one hop is subject to η-μ fading and the other hop is subject to κ-μ fading. We derived an exact expression of symbol error rate (SER) for non-coherent detection, outage probability, outage capacity and an approximate expression of SER for coherent detection. In addition, we compared the SER performance over different η,μ1,κ,μ2 which corresponds to different fading effects and validated the arrived expressions through Monte-Carlo simulation.
